UPS, Teamsters Reach Tentative Agreement in Labor Negotiations
United Parcel Service (UPS)
Highlights of the tentative agreement entail historic wage increases, safety and health protections, certain holidays off, perks for part-time drivers, creation of 7,500 new full-time jobs at UPS and the fulfillment of 22,500 open positions and more.
